Alcaliente, a new Tex-Mex eatery, opened its doors at 18450 I-45 S. in Shenandoah on Labor Day.

Based out of Katy, Alcaliente offers Spanish-inspired breakfast, lunch and dinner items, serving everything from pancakes and omelets to burgers and fajitas.

“Serving breakfast really makes [Alcaliente] unique because very few Mexican restaurants offer breakfast,” Owner Awais Muhammad said. “Our name ‘Alcaliente’ means that a lot of our dishes are spicy and we also use prime ingredients which gives really good flavor to our food—everything is made from scratch.”

The eatery also offers happy hour deals Monday-Friday from 3-7 p.m., such as select appetizers for half the normal price and margaritas for $3.50-$4.

“Over the last two days we’ve already served a lot of families, and we’re hoping to see more diners coming from nearby offices for lunch,” Muhammad said. “We want people to come in and try it and give us feedback so we know what we can work on and what we’re doing well.”

A third Alcaliente location is under construction in downtown Houston, Muhammad said.
